Lewis Koumas, who scored for Liverpool: The manager's guidance will help me grow.


Liverpool defeated Sunderland 4-2 in a friendly match in the United States, thanks to goals from Kieran Morrison, Szoboszlai, Chiesa, and Lewis Koumas. The 19-year-old Koumas said manager Andoni Iraola gave him some detailed instructions at the end of the game and believes those instructions will help him improve.


In the 13th minute, Elliott delivered a diagonal pass into the penalty area, and Kieran Morrison fired a low shot into the net, giving Liverpool a 1-0 lead. In the 28th minute, Chris Rigg assisted Enzo Lefebvre to score with a long-range shot, leveling the score at 1-1 for Sunderland.


In the 49th minute of the second half, Jaden Jones played a through ball to Tutlov, who slotted it home to give Sunderland a 2-1 lead over Liverpool. In the 56th minute, Tre Nione's back pass was cleared, and Szoboszlai received the ball at the edge of the penalty area and fired a long-range shot to make it 2-2.


In the 72nd minute, Calvin Ramsey delivered a diagonal pass into the penalty area, and Chiesa unleashed a powerful shot that found the back of the net, giving Liverpool a 3-2 lead. In the 85th minute, Lewis Koumas received a diagonal pass from Szoboszlai, broke through the defense, and slotted the ball into the net.


Liverpool ultimately defeated Sunderland 4-2 in this friendly match.


Lewis Koumas, who scored for Liverpool, said, "I feel great. It's the first game of the new season, and all we have to do now is continue training and working hard. It's definitely not an easy game; it's the first game back on the pitch for everyone. We've had a break and are now working hard to adapt to the new tactical system brought by the new manager."


"In a game of this level and at this level, you don't really get many chances. So when the opportunity came, I just tried my best to seize it, and I'm happy that I finally scored."


Lewis Koumas shared, "Manager Andoni Iraola's style of football emphasizes high pressing, which I think is something I can do well, and I believe I can execute his requirements well. I hope this performance will catch the manager's attention."


"After the game, the coach didn't say anything like 'Well done.' He focused more on how to improve our pressing. There was a time when I wanted to pounce on the ball, but that would disrupt our overall pressing system, so he immediately explained to me how to handle it."


Lewis Koumas said, "I think the coach's guidance will help me grow and make me a better player, so it's a good thing for me."


In addition, Lewis Koumas stated, "I'm willing to play any position as long as I can represent Liverpool. If I had to say which position suits me best, I think it's center forward because I can sprint in both directions from there. However, I'm fine with left winger, right winger, attacking midfielder, or center forward."
